Careers Aviation Site Civil Project Manager Fort Worth, Texas For the last six decades, Garver has been designing projects for more than 250 aviation clients. Through this experience, Garver understands the complexities of airport systems held together by runways, roadways, facilities, and electrical systems that need to work in tandem to accommodate daily needs for travel and transport. As part of Garver’s commitment to continued innovation in airport design, our Texas Aviation Team is dedicated to providing the expertise and leadership to assist our clients in meeting both current and future needs. The Aviation Site Civil Project Manager will primarily be responsible for designing and managing airport land development projects. The Aviation Site Civil Project Engineer must be able to work as a member of a multi-disciplined team, work with diverse clients, and produce complete design phase deliverables, including drawings, specifications, cost estimates, exhibits, technical reports, and narratives. Tasks associated with creating a set of construction documents include drafting, quantity computations, specifications, and cost estimates. Research, coordination, project management, and staff management will also be expected. Design development software packages will be used, including AutoCAD, Civil 3D, and other civil design packages.
